In this work we have developed a new sensitive method for quantitation of MDA in
biological samples by CE-LIF with LOD about 1.7 nM. First part of the work was
devoted to the construction of a new CE-LIF system. Then the derivatization process
of MDA by TBA was optimized. The ability to use this method for the detection of
MDA in a biological samples, such as EBC and plasma, was also demonstrated. For the
first time it was possible to detect MDA in EBC samples by CE. Other biomarkers are
now being studied.
